 It was an interesting day at work yesterday , we had a 7.5 Horsepower motor fail that drives part of the ventilation system in the black oxide department . When I got to work the day shift crew had gotten a pretty good start on removing the old motor. It is about 20 feet in the air outside on the north end of the building, and it was cold and windy ,so that made the job even more fun. We hauled the wreckage into the shop area and changed the sheave and bushing over to the replacement motor. (Not a new motor , a used spare with unknown hours on it .) I showed the boys how to remove a Taperlock Bushing   "Just smack it with a hammer right?" NOPE ! it was a teaching moment ! Teaching the new dogs old tricks ! That's what us old dogs do !

 Had to run to town and visit the grocery store do the weekly resupply . Some items are always going to be on the list. Milk, butter bread, fresh fruit and veggies & meat those things are usually needed at least every trip , then we have stuff I have to pick up on a less frequent timeline. a big bag of Dog food can last 2 almost 3  weeks  bird seed and cat food and litter are the same. Paper supplies are also on the infrequent list ,and I get really annoyed every time I have to purchase toilet paper, because it says right on the package that the manufacturers think I am an idiot. Well , not in so many words, but on each and every package it says something like Six rolls EQUALS twelve . Huh ?  Nope . Six rolls =  6 rolls SIX  not twelve not eighteen SIX . Six is the number of the rolls in the package. How good do you think it would work if when I went to pay I told the checkout person "My three dollars is equal to six ?"  they would laugh me out of the place.
